This fine portfolio sheet depicts Poland and Hungary as they were demarcated in the early 19th century. The sheet was issued hand-coloured for the third American edition of Lavoisne’s Genealogical Historical Chronological and Geographical Atlas.
Surrounding the map is text which discusses topics such as political boundaries, principal towns and populations, literature, climate, soil, produce, natural history, seas, lakes, rivers, canals, mountains, government, religion, trade, battles, seaports, and more. The map itself is highly detailed, showing cities and towns, lakes and rivers, common roads, mountains, and canals.
